31 May 2012, 5:09 pm by James Hamilton
Trust preferred securities are part equity and part debt and are usually issued by a bank holding company through a special purpose entityHR 3128 would adjust the date that regulators must use for determining if a bank holding company falls under the exemption in the Collins Amendment which allows them to use trust preferred securities from December 31, 2009 to March 31, 2010. 14 Jan 2014, 6:00 am by Mark Astarita
Section 171 of the Dodd-Frank Act provides for the grandfathering of trust preferred securities issued before May 19, 2010, by certain depository institution holding companies with total assets of less than $15 billion as of December 31, 2009, and by mutual holding companies established as of May 19, 2010.
